At Old Hill station, you'll find a selection of essential facilities designed to accommodate the needs of travelers. The ticket office is open from 07:00 to 11:00 during weekdays and from 09:00 to 16:00 on Saturdays, with the added convenience of ticket machines available for quick transactions. Although the station does not have step-free access and lacks accessible ticket machines, there is an induction loop for those who need it.
Security measures at Old Hill are bolstered with CCTV to ensure passenger safety, and a commitment to security is further exemplified by its accreditation under the Secure Station Scheme. Whilst there are no refreshment facilities or shops within the station, basic amenities include seating areas and waiting rooms for a comfortable wait before travel.
Getting to and from Old Hill station is simple and efficient, with several transport options available. Rail replacement services operate from Station Road at the main entrance to the station car park, providing seamless alternatives when rail lines face disruptions. For those in need of taxis, options such as Rowley Regis and Top Gear taxis are readily available for direct links to local destinations. For a broader transport perspective, general bus services enhance the connectedness of Old Hill to nearby locales.

Haddenham & Thame Parkway station is equipped with essential facilities to ensure a smooth travel experience. The ticket office opens bright and early at 06:20 on weekdays and provides service until 19:20, allowing ample time for travelers to purchase and collect tickets. During weekends, opening times are slightly different, catering to both early birds and late risers alike. Automated ticket machines are available for quick and easy self-service, and they're accessible to all passengers. For those purchasing tickets online, you can conveniently collect them from the machines at the station.
Assistance is readily available at the station, with helpline support provided should the staff not be present. Visual and auditory information systems keep travelers informed with real-time updates and announcements. While there is no provision for luggage storage, amenities include CCTV coverage for added security and confidence as you traverse the station.
The station boasts step-free access throughout its premises, ensuring ease of movement for everyone, including those with mobility impairments. Customer help points are stationed for convenience, and ramps are provided for train boarding if needed. However, keep in mind that while there are accessible ticket machines, there are limited accessible parking spaces—only six are available.
If you're looking to relax before your journey, waiting rooms are open from morning till late at night throughout the week. Refreshment facilities are available at the café, offering a welcome respite as you wait for your train. Although public Wi-Fi is available, there are no ATM or currency exchange services, so plan accordingly if you require cash.
With its strategic location, Haddenham & Thame Parkway provides straightforward connections to other modes of transport. If you're heading further afield, local taxi services are conveniently available near the booking office. For those considering a journey that combines rail and road, information for rail replacement services and buses is provided at the station. The nearby bus stop facilitates access to the Arriva Sapphire 280 bus line, connecting you to destinations such as Aylesbury, Oxford, and Wheatley.
